Do good work, follow the guidelines, and don’t try to rip them off and you will be fine. If they want to deactivate you they will. They don’t need a reason. Sometimes jobs dry up. Keep taking qualifications as they arise. Make sure their emails go to your in box and not a different folder so you seem them right away. BlackTechLogy: The 45-minute artificial intelligence editing …I am not sure for the validation part, but I absolutely think its a terrible idea to use Data Annotations for ORM in Models(Entity Framework). The problem here is, the Business/Domain Layer should be separated from the Data Access Layer, it shouldnt know or care about how it is stored in database, let alone the column names, etc.

Data annotation is an essential …Transferrable in X hours means that in X hours, the amount will move from pending to withdrawable and you can get paid. You can withdraw payment 7 days after submitting time for hourly tasks and 3 days after submitting time for those that are paid by task.
